World's Smallest and Lightest Camera

The New FVD-C1 from Fisher boasts to be the smallest and lightest camcorder. With as many features Fisher packed into it no wonder people are raving about it. To begin with, it is a completely tapeless high quality recorder. Saving it's video unto the small SD Memory card. Right now the largest card available is 512mb which a user can save up to 30mins of video, however with the newer 1gb card available soon 1 hour of DVD quality video can be recorded.

The FVD-C1 offers a 3.2 megapixel digital still camera and stores a couple thousand photos depending on SD Memory card size. A 512mb SD card is included with the camcorder. Along with its sleek design, you can fit it anywhere you want so you will always have your camera or recorder with you.
